Jafar Pur

Jafar Pur is a village located in Nawabganj tehsil of Bara Banki district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Nawabganj (tehsildar office) and 10km away from district headquarter Barabanki. As per 2009 stats, Zafarpur is the gram panchayat of Jafar Pur village.

About Jafar Pur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jafar Pur is 164651. The village spans a total geographical area of 338.76 hectares. Satrikh is nearest town to Jafar Pur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.

Population of Jafar Pur

According to the 2011 Census, Jafar Pur has a total population of about 2,074, with approximately 1,082 males and 992 females. The sex ratio is around 916 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 350 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 406 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 43.25%, with male literacy at about 49.54% and female literacy near 36.39%. There are around 359 households in the village. Connectivity of Jafar Pur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jafar Pur. As per the 2011 stats, Jafar Pur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
